In yet another case of its kind, Godwin Lewis, a resident of Kavoor, has lost Rs 64,900 from his account held at the Bunts’ Hostel road branch of Axis Bank without his knowledge or instructions.

On Aug 24 night, a message was received on Godwin’s mobile about the withdrawal. On enquiring at the bank, it came to light that unknown persons had got the amount transferred under a transaction by purnapdealcom/gurgaon.com.

His wife has filed a complaint at the Bunder police station in this regard.
